Arvind Lal is the Secretary of the Healthcare Federation of India (NATHEALTH)[9] and a non-executive Director at the Centre For Sight, New Delhi.[1] He sits in the Board of Directors of APL Institute of Clinical Laboratory and Research, Archana Pharmaceuticals, Doon MRI, Kalmatia Sangam Travels, Paliwal Diagnostics and Paliwal Medicare.[10] A recipient of special honour from the World Health Organization, he received the International Business Council Award in 1994 and the Indira Gandhi Solidarity Award in 1995.[11] This was followed by Healthcare Lifetime Achievement Award in 2003 and the Delhi Rattan Award from the Government of Delhi in 2005. The Government of India awarded him the civilian honour of the Padma Shri in 2009.[4] The same year, The Armed Forces of India honoured him with the honorary rank of a Brigadier,[3] making him the first civilian doctor to receive the honour.[5] He is also a recipient of the Eminent Medical Person Award.[5]
